This generates publication-quality scientific diagrams from natural language descriptions using Nano Banana Pro, then runs quality reviews through Gemini 3 Pro against document-specific thresholds. The smart part is it only regenerates if the score falls below target: 8.5/10 for journal submissions, 6.5/10 for presentations. Works for neural network architectures, CONSORT flowcharts, biological pathways, circuit diagrams, whatever you need visualized. You describe it, the AI handles layout and styling, Gemini critiques it, and you get versioned outputs with quality scores. Saves API calls when the first generation is good enough, which matters if you're cranking out figures for a paper. Beats wrestling with diagram tools when you just need something clean and correct.
